Barbecued Pork With Cheese Cornbread

Ingredients



1 (8 1/2 ounce) package cornbread mix
1/2 cup milk
1 egg
1 cup corn kernel, fresh or frozen
1 cup grated cheddar cheese
3 green onions, minced
1 small jalapeno chile, seeded and minced, if preferred use a small 4 ounce can of green chilis for sensitive tummies
3 cups leftover pork or 3 cups beef, barbecue or 1 (18 ounce) containerrefrigerated pork or 1 (18 ounce) container beef, barbecue shredded bbq chicken tastes great too
1 tablespoon yellow mustard









Directions for Barbecued Pork With Cheese Cornbread Recipe



Heat oven to 400 degrees F.
Combine cornbread mix, milk and egg in a medium bowl.
Stir in corn, cheese, onions, and jalapeno or green chilis.
This mixture will be thick.
Pour into a greased, 8- inch square baking dish.
Bake until knife inserted in the center comes out clean, about 25 minutes.
Let cool 15 minutes.
Meanwhile, heat barbecued pork and mustard in a covered saucepan over low heat until hot throughout, about 10 minutes.
Cut cornbread into 6 squares.
Halve the squares horizontally; place on serving plates.
Spoon pork on top of one square on each plate; top with the other square to make a sandwich.
